At Salesforce, we're seeking an outstanding individual to join our team as an Account Executive, where your role will be pivotal in driving revenue growth and encouraging enduring client relationships. Our dedication to revolutionising customer experiences is at the heart of everything we do. The Salesforce Data Cloud, our flagship innovation, harnesses the power of real-time data to reimagine the Customer 360, enabling businesses to build awe-inspiring customer interactions at scale.

As a part of our esteemed Data Cloud Specialist selling team, you will play a pivotal role in shaping the future of customer engagement. We are looking for professionals with extensive experience in highly technical sales with emerging B2B technologies. Collaborating with potential clients, you will dive deep into understanding their needs and challenges, showcasing how Data Cloud can solve their most critical business goals.
What you’ll be doing:

  • Employ your wealth of experience in enterprise and commercial B2B sales to identify and engage potential Data Cloud clients.

  • Demonstrate your extensive knowledge of the Salesforce platform, Data Cloud, and Tableau to craft highly tailored solutions that resonate with clients.

  • Source and qualify Data Cloud opportunities that fit our ideal customer profile.

  • Demonstrate your adeptness at leading comprehensive discovery conversations, unearthing prospective customers’ critical business needs and resolving if and how Data Cloud can help them.

  • Craft and present compelling Points of View (PoVs) that underscore the tangible business value of Data Cloud.

  • Collaborate across cross-functional teams to show up as “One Salesforce” and ensure a seamless client experience throughout the entire sales process

  • Highlight how our solutions align seamlessly with clients' long-term strategic objectives

  • Use your unique ability to combine deep discovery with your own PoV to present compelling Data Cloud use cases that resonate with technical and business buyers

Preferred qualifications:

  • Experience in enterprise and commercial B2B sales within the context of highly technical sales.

  • Expertise in modern cloud data platforms (e.g., Snowflake, Databricks, Big Query) and data analytics tools (e.g., Tableau), acquired through years of technology sales experience.

  • An understanding of the Salesforce Advantage across Sales Cloud, Marketing Cloud, Service Cloud to relate Data Cloud requirements in the context of Customer needs.

  • A heightened discernment, adept at steering impactful discovery conversations to uncover the most intricate client needs.

  • A proven track record of consistently surpassing sales targets within a technical sales environment, underscoring your mastery of intricate sales processes.

  • Exceptional communication and negotiation skills honed through your experience in technology sales.

Accommodations

If you require assistance due to a disability applying for open positions please submit a request via this Accommodations Request Form.

We are a recognised Disability Confident member under the UK Government Disability Confident employer scheme. We are committed to providing an inclusive recruitment process and will offer an interview to disabled applicants who meet the essential criteria for the role. Applicants are welcome to opt-in to the interview scheme as part of the application process. If you would like to apply under the scheme, please click the link to the Accommodations Request Form above and scroll to the UK Disability Confident Scheme section within the form.
